HCRM博客

解析C 2235报错原因揭秘

报错C 2235?别怕,咱们一起搞定它!

嘿,小伙伴们,你们有没有遇到过这样的尴尬时刻:满心欢喜地打开电脑,准备大展身手编程一番,结果屏幕突然跳出一个“报错C 2235”,瞬间心情就像被泼了一盆冷水?别担心,今天咱们就来聊聊这个让人头疼的小家伙——报错C 2235,以及怎么轻松解决它。😎

解析C 2235报错原因揭秘-图1
(图片来源网络,侵权删除)

报错C 2235是啥鬼?

咱们得搞清楚,报错C 2235到底是个啥玩意儿,这就是个常见的编程错误提示,它告诉你:“哎呀,这里有点小问题,你得瞅瞅。”具体点说,它通常指的是类型不匹配错误(Type Mismatch Error),比如你在VBA或者Python里,不小心给了一个函数错误类型的参数,就像给猫喂了狗粮,虽然都是食物,但猫可不吃这一套哦!🐱🐶

为啥会冒出这个错误?

那为啥会出现这种情况呢?原因多了去了!

手误:打字太快,少打了个引号或者括号。

逻辑错:本该用整数的地方,你却用了字符串,这不就是让马儿去游泳嘛!🐎🏊

版本问题:软件更新了,你的代码没跟上时代的步伐,也会闹别扭。

怎么解决?

遇到这个问题,别慌,咱们有招!

解析C 2235报错原因揭秘-图2
(图片来源网络,侵权删除)

1、检查代码:仔细看看出错的那行代码,是不是哪里不对劲?比如变量名写错了,或者数据类型搞混了。👀

2、使用调试工具:大多数编程环境都有调试功能,利用断点、单步执行,一步步排查,总能找到问题的源头。🔍

3、查阅文档:别忘了官方文档和社区论坛,前人的智慧可是宝库,说不定就有人遇到了相同的问题,已经给出了解决方案。📚

4、求助大神:实在搞不定,就大胆向身边的编程高手求助吧,一句话就能点醒梦中人!💬

实战演练

光说不练假把式,咱们来个小例子,假设你在VBA里写了段代码,想计算两个数的和,结果却报了C 2235错误,别急,咱们一步步来:

  • Sub AddNumbers()
  • Dim a As Integer, b As Integer, sum As Integer
  • a = "Hello" ' 这里明显是错的,应该是数字不是字符串
  • b = 5
  • sum = a + b ' 这一行就会报错
  • MsgBox "Sum is " & sum
  • End Sub

看到没,a被赋值成了字符串"Hello",而不是整数,所以运算时就会出错,改过来就好啦:

解析C 2235报错原因揭秘-图3
(图片来源网络,侵权删除)
  • Sub AddNumbers()
  • Dim a As Integer, b As Integer, sum As Integer
  • a = 10 ' 修正这里
  • b = 5
  • sum = a + b
  • MsgBox "Sum is " & sum
  • End Sub

简单一改,世界就和谐了!🌈

预防措施

当然啦,最好的解决办法还是预防,平时多注意代码规范,写完后仔细检查,多测试,这样就能大大减少这类错误的发生,还有,保持学习的热情,不断提升自己的编程技能,自然就能游刃有余地应对各种挑战啦!🚀

好啦,关于报错C 2235的小科普就到这里,编程路上难免会遇到磕磕绊绊,但只要我们保持乐观的心态,勇于探索,就没有克服不了的困难,下次再见面,咱们继续聊更多有趣的编程故事!👋

本站部分图片及内容来源网络,版权归原作者所有,转载目的为传递知识,不代表本站立场。若侵权或违规联系Email:zjx77377423@163.com 核实后第一时间删除。 转载请注明出处:https://blog.huochengrm.cn/gz/25303.html

分享:
扫描分享到社交APP
上一篇
下一篇